Fund Me, KC: Good Bitter Best hopes to mix cocktails with community, pivots to add virtual bartender
September 22, 2020 | Startland News Staff
Startland News is continuing its “Fund Me, KC” series to highlight area entrepreneurs’ efforts to accelerate their businesses. This is an opportunity for entrepreneurs — like Jennifer Agnew’s Good Bitter Best campaign — to share their crowdfunding stories to gain a little help from their supporters.

What is Good Bitter Best?
We offer unique cocktail bitters, kits, and virtual classes. Some of our flavors include Cherry Cacao, Smoke, Strawberry Basil, and Apple Cinnamon. We also create flavor-infused sugar cubes and dehydrated fruit garnish to elevate your home bartender game.

What’s your ‘why’?
People connecting with people. In our social media-saturated age, it can feel more lonely than ever. My original goal was to host cocktail classes where folks would learn how to make delicious drinks in a party-like atmosphere. Because of COVID, we have made a pivot and will soon offer Virtual Bartender classes. This has very exciting implications as we could eventually employ bartenders from across the world to teach folks how to make cocktails from their region. During class, there would be built-in time for connection questions, so people are enjoying each other’s company as well as learning a new skill.
How much do you hope to raise with the crowdfunding campaign?
$8,000 (Kickstarter ends Oct. 8)
What do you plan to use the funds for?
I will use the funds to scale: buying ingredients in bulk to make large batches of bitters in order to sell to local shops, restaurants, and bars. If I reach my stretch goals of $10,000 to $15,000, I will also be able to offer Good BItter Best barware and merch including a to-go cocktail kit.
